Ep. 81 - From three suicide attempts to a meaningful life | JD Schramm

I found JD Schramm by watching his TED talk. In that presentation, he came out, for the first time, about his suicide attempt. What he shared in this interview goes even deeper and covers different phases of his life, when other attempts had happened. The struggles he suffered involved drug abuse, dealing with his sexual identity, and a lot of negative self-image.
Today, he has turned his life around. He is married, engaged in mental health advocacy, has founded and led the Mastery in Communication Initiative at Stanford’s Graduate School of Business, he is a published author, and was generous enough to share his story with us hoping that it will inspire others to make different and healthier choices in their lives.
